Alastair Campbell, Political Strategist and "Mind" Ambassador

  • Campbell intends to author a book on his depression experience, including a chapter titled "what is it like?".
  • He anticipates encountering greater professional pressure in a future role than during his journalism career, with a risk of mental health deterioration if he attempts to fight his condition rather than accept it.
  • Campbell warns that failing to maintain equilibrium within his personal limits could lead to an "explosion" and subsequent illness.
  • He plans to write four novels, three of which will focus primarily on mental health themes.
  • He observes that contemporary youth lack the employment security and intergenerational optimism he possessed during his university years.
  • Campbell asserts that young men currently do not feel they will be better off than the previous generation.
  • He notes an unaddressed societal issue regarding anxiety and self-harm among young women.
  • He predicts that suicide remains the leading cause of death for young men in Britain.
